The ρ spectral function in a relativistic resonance model

Description

We calculate the spectral function Aρ of the ρ meson in nuclear matter. The calculation is performed in the low-density approximation, where the in-medium self-energy Σmed is completely determined by the vacuum ρ N forward scattering amplitude. This amplitude is derived from a relativistic resonance model. In comparison to previous nonrelativistic calculations we find a much weaker momentum dependence of Σmed, especially in the transverse channel. Special attention is paid to uncertainties in the model. Thus, we compare the impact of different coupling schemes for the RNρ interaction on the results and discuss various resonance parameter sets
